New to The Essex Map

The Essex Map is a FREE tool designed to bring our communities closer together by helping you to find the services, groups and activities available in your area.

It was created to promote the work of organisations and individuals who work hard to make our communities better, rather than just looking to make a profit.

Already listed on The Essex Map

If your organisation is already listed on The Essex Map, please ensure the information on your listing is kept up to date.

You can do this by logging into your account OR if you see your organisation is currently listed you can ‘claim’ this listing as your own.
